Relating to diagnosis, maintenance, and repair of certain digital electronic equipment.
SB 2428 requires manufacturers of digital electronic equipment (like smartphones and computers) to provide independent repair shops with necessary tools, parts, and repair documentation on "fair and reasonable terms." It defines these terms to mean manufacturers cannot restrict access to non-authorized shops, must charge no more than what they charge their own authorized providers, and only cover actual costs for physical items. This directly affects manufacturers, independent repair businesses, and consumers by making repairs more accessible and affordable. The law applies to any device relying on digital electronics to function, aiming to reduce repair barriers without restricting manufacturer rights.
